Unlike many cars being discounted to boost sales during the Lunar New Year 2025, some imported models have seen price increases by distributors since the beginning of the year, surprising many consumers. Notably, the Honda Civic Type R has witnessed a significant price hike of VND 600 million.

Honda Vietnam’s official website updated the selling price of the Civic Type R to VND 2.999 billion in early January 2025, a substantial increase from the previous price. This sports model, imported directly from Japan, is not readily available at dealerships. Instead, customers must place a deposit and wait for delivery, making it highly sought-after since its official import.

Globally, the Honda Civic Type R hasn’t received any upgrades or updates, but it remains one of the highly-rated sports cars by experts and consumers alike, given its price point.

GAC Motor also announced a price adjustment for the GAC M6 Pro from 2025, as previously disclosed. Specifically, both the 1.5T GS and 1.5T GL versions increased by VND 51 million, now priced at VND 750 million and VND 850 million, respectively. This model is imported from China and distributed in Vietnam by TC Services, a member of the Tan Chong Group.

Notably, at the beginning of the year, Toyota adjusted the prices of several imported models, including the MPV Alphard, which saw the most significant increase. The pearl white and golden brown colors of the Alphard are now VND 4.53 billion and VND 4.635 billion for the regular and HEV versions, respectively, representing a VND 149 million surge. Meanwhile, the black color option also witnessed a similar price adjustment, with an increase of VND 140 million.

Additionally, the large SUV models, the Land Cruiser LC300 and Land Cruiser Prado, experienced a VND 9 million increase for the pearl white color option, bringing their prices to VND 4.306 billion and VND 3.5 billion, respectively. Toyota Hilux and Corolla Cross followed suit, with an VND 8 million increase for the red color option, matching the price of the pearl white choice.

Toyota Vietnam also adjusted the price of the Innova Cross, adding VND 15 million to both versions. This imported MPV from Indonesia is now priced at VND 825 million for the regular model and VND 1.005 billion for the HEV version. Notably, the pearl white color option of the Innova Cross remains VND 8 million more expensive than the other colors.
